Ninth grade marks a significant transition where students encounter increased homework volume, more complex problem-solving requirements, and higher expectations for independent work. For students in San Diego, common challenges include managing multiple subjects with varying assignment styles, mastering foundational algebra and writing skills, and adapting to different teacher expectations across classes. Many students also struggle with time management and study habits as they balance academics with extracurriculars and social pressures unique to the freshman year.

Most high schools recommend 1.5 to 2 hours of homework per night for freshman students, though this varies by course load and school policies. For students in San Diego balancing homework across multiple classes, effective strategies include prioritizing assignments by due date and difficulty, breaking larger projects into smaller daily tasks, and taking short breaks to stay focused. Algebra I and English Composition are typically the most challenging subjects for freshmen, as both require skills that build throughout the year and appear in multiple courses. Biology and World History also present difficulties as students encounter new vocabulary, lab reports, and essay assignments.
